Clothianidin-2-S-propanoic acid is a hapten derived from the insecticide clothianidin. It is utilized in research to investigate the immunological responses and detection methods related to insecticide exposure. This compound serves as a valuable tool for studying the mechanisms of insecticide action and developing diagnostic assays in toxicology and environmental science.
